The town of Springfield, Ohio has been upended by reports that illegal immigrants in the community are stealing and eating resident’s pets.

The unusual story line has been perpetuated by Donald Trump and his running mate, Ohio Sen. J.D. Vance.

And while Vance said during two campaign stops in the midwest on Tuesday that there are at least dozens of people who shared their stories with his office, his campaign has specifically pointed to a police report that the Wall Street Journal now says it debunked.

Anna Kilgore told police that she thought her Haitian neighbors stole her cat, Miss Sassy.

When the Journal tracked her down, Kilgnore was wearing a Trump-Vance hat and said her missing cat turned up a few days after she filed the report. The resident said she used a translation app to apologize to her neighbors for accusing them.

Kilgore wrote on Facebook on August 27: ‘My cat is missing.’

‘[S]he is mane (sic) coon her name is miss sassy pants,’ she continued. ‘[S]he is part of the family please if you have saw (sic) her or know where she is I will give you money bring her home alive please.’

The news cycle has now been dominated with outrage from Republicans over the alleged cat and duck eating by illegal immigrants, while Democrats are furious over the ‘hateful rhetoric’ they claim is racist toward some migrants who come from countries where animals who are considered pets in the U.S. might otherwise be on the menu.

Vance is turning the issue to the overarching frustration of residents in the Ohio town that has become inundated with illegal immigrants over the last few years.

‘Senator Vance has received countless messages from residents of Springfield on the disastrous effects Kamala Harris’s immigration policies have created for their hometown: a shortage of affordable housing, stressed public resources, declining public safety, and spikes in communicable disease,’ a Vance spokesperson told DailyMail.com.

‘It’s shameful that the media is ignoring these real concerns while purposely twisting Senator Vance’s words,’ they added.

When discussing the issue on Tuesday, Vance repeatedly said the claims are based on reports and said it was the media’s job to fact check whether the rumors are true or not while it’s his job as a Senator to believe his constituents and their complaints.

When speaking with CNN on Sunday, Vance said that American media is ‘creating’ the scandal and making people focus more on it than it would otherwise garner.

What Vance says is the bigger issue is not the pet eating storyline, but the fact that Springfield does have issues stemming from an influx of migrants.

During a Senate hearing in July, Vance questioned Federal reserve Chairman Jerome Powell on the role immigration has in worsening the housing and labor market.

He quoted at the time a letter from the City of Springfield, saying: ‘Springfield has seen a surge in population through immigration that has significantly impacted our ability as a community to produce enough housing opportunities for all.’

‘Springfield’s Haitian population has increased 15 to 20,000 over the last four years in a community of under 60,000 previous residents, putting a significant strain on our resources and ability to provide ample housing for all of our residents,’ it adds.
